COPY deps/recorder/ /opt/recorder/ COPY deps/unitree_sdk2_python/ /opt/unitree_sdk2_python/ # cyclonedds is pinned to what unitree_sdk2py demands (0.10.2) — installing anything else # just gets downgraded when the SDK lands. It is built from sdist here, so it compiles # against the robot's own CycloneDDS headers (0.10.5) and links its libddsc. ARG CYCLONEDDS_PY=0.10.2 ENV CYCLONEDDS_HOME=/usr/local # The SDK is COPIED into dist-packages rather than pip-installed, and both alternatives # were tried on the robot first: # * a wheel install loses four subpackages — b2, comm, g1, h1 ship with no __init__.py, # so find_packages() drops them and the package's own # `from . import idl, utils, core, rpc, go2, b2` dies with "cannot import name 'b2'"; # * `pip install -e` reports success (runs setup.py develop) but never lands on sys.path # in this image — the very next line still gets "No module named 'unitree_sdk2py'". # A copy is deterministic and keeps every subdirectory, including the ones that resolve as # implicit namespace packages. numpy comes from apt; opencv-python (its other declared # dependency, ~100MB+) is skipped because nothing in the SDK imports cv2 — verified. # The destination is derived from the freshly-installed cyclonedds rather than from # sysconfig: on Debian/Ubuntu sysconfig's purelib is /usr/lib/python3.8/site-packages, # which is not even on sys.path (it is dist-packages here), so the copy landed nowhere.
